'32 Deuce Roadster For Sale (1932) | | |
| Constructed in the 1980's and registered as a 1932 ford based on original chassis parts incorporated. Previously owned by Mick Walsh of Classic and Sportscar magazine it featured regularly in his column copies of which are included in the car's file as well as many build photographs. Running a 40's 24 stud flathead V8 mated to a three speed manual gearbox. Goodies include Edelbrock aluminium heads, Weiand inlet manifold, twin 97 Strombergs, Stuart Warner guages, Bell Sprint steering wheel, 8 ball gear knob, wide whites crossplies on steel wheels, 40's Mercury hydraulic drum brakes, new tailor made hood, steel radiator shell. Also included but not currently fitted are four cycle wings and bonnet. Excellent all round condition but with a delightful patina of use and age. Just right for the Nostalgia Drag Meets. Potential new toy and lack of space reason for sale.
